Buying Guide for the Best Ipad For College Student

Choosing the right iPad for college can significantly enhance your productivity and learning experience. When selecting an iPad, consider how you plan to use it for your studies, entertainment, and other activities. Here are some key specifications to consider and how they can impact your decision.
Screen SizeScreen size is crucial because it affects portability and usability. iPads come in various sizes, typically ranging from around 8 inches to 12.9 inches. Smaller screens are more portable and easier to carry around campus, while larger screens provide a better viewing experience for reading, note-taking, and multitasking. If you need to frequently read textbooks or use split-screen apps, a larger screen might be more beneficial. On the other hand, if you prefer something lightweight and easy to carry, a smaller screen could be the right choice.
Storage CapacityStorage capacity determines how much data you can store on your iPad, including apps, documents, photos, and videos. iPads typically offer storage options ranging from 32GB to 1TB. If you plan to store a lot of media files, large apps, or extensive coursework, opting for higher storage capacity is advisable. However, if you primarily use cloud services and don't need to store much data locally, a lower storage capacity might suffice. Consider your usage patterns and how much data you need to keep on your device.
Battery LifeBattery life is important for ensuring your iPad lasts through long study sessions and classes without needing frequent recharges. iPads generally offer battery life ranging from 10 to 12 hours. If you have a busy schedule with back-to-back classes and limited access to charging points, a longer battery life is essential. Evaluate your daily routine and choose an iPad that can comfortably last through your typical day without running out of power.
Performance (Processor)The performance of an iPad is largely determined by its processor. A more powerful processor ensures smoother multitasking, faster app loading times, and better overall performance. iPads come with different processors, ranging from basic to advanced. If you plan to use demanding apps, such as graphic design tools or video editing software, a higher-end processor will be beneficial. For general use, such as browsing, note-taking, and streaming, a mid-range processor should be sufficient.
ConnectivityConnectivity options include Wi-Fi and cellular capabilities. Wi-Fi-only models are typically less expensive and are suitable if you have reliable access to Wi-Fi on campus and at home. Cellular models allow you to access the internet anywhere with a cellular signal, which can be useful if you need to stay connected while commuting or in areas without Wi-Fi. Consider your mobility and how often you need internet access on the go when deciding between Wi-Fi and cellular models.
Apple Pencil CompatibilityApple Pencil compatibility is important if you plan to take handwritten notes, draw, or annotate documents. Not all iPads support the Apple Pencil, so if this feature is important to you, ensure the model you choose is compatible. The Apple Pencil can enhance your productivity by allowing precise input and creative expression. If you prefer traditional note-taking or don't need advanced drawing capabilities, this may not be a crucial factor.
Operating System and SoftwareThe operating system and software ecosystem of the iPad can impact your overall experience. iPads run on iPadOS, which offers a range of features tailored for productivity and multitasking. Ensure the iPad you choose supports the latest version of iPadOS to take advantage of new features and security updates. Additionally, consider the availability of apps that are essential for your coursework and extracurricular activities. Compatibility with educational apps and tools can greatly enhance your learning experience.
